The India Meteorological Department (IMD) has issued weather alerts for several regions in India, forecasting heavy to very heavy rainfall on August 28,
Sub-Himalayan West Bengal and Sikkim are expected to experience heavy rain and thunderstorms, while Gangetic West Bengal is also likely to see similar conditions. Odisha is under a warning for very heavy rainfall, thunderstorms, lightning, and squally conditions, with the adverse weather expected to persist until August

Impact & Risks

The heavy rainfall and associated weather conditions may lead to disruptions in daily life, including waterlogging, flooding, and landslides in vulnerable areas. School closures are being considered in affected districts, with decisions being made by local authorities. In Odisha, the risk of squally conditions and lightning poses additional hazards. Residents in East Uttar Pradesh, Uttarakhand, West Bengal, and Sikkim should remain cautious, especially in areas prone to flooding or landslides. Travel disruptions and unsafe road conditions are also possible in these regions.
